Fashion designer Anand Jon held in three alleged sexual assaults
Beverly Hills police arrest Anand Jon in three reported
sexual assaults. His attorney says the allegations are fabrications by
models.

Prominent fashion designer Anand Jon has been charged with multiple
counts of rape and sexual assault involving three alleged victims, the youngest
a 15-year-old girl, prosecutors said Tuesday.
Beverly Hills police
arrested Jon on March 6 after a woman said he raped her.
The 33-year-old
designer to the stars, whom Newsweek named one of the people to watch in its
"Who's Next in 2007" issue, remains jailed.
Jane Robison, a spokeswoman
for the Los Angeles County district attorney's office, said Jon was charged with
six felonies and one misdemeanor for alleged sexual assaults between October
2004 and March 5.
Jon's attorney, Ronald Richards, said the allegations
were fabrications by models who believed they weren't getting the work they had
expected from the designer.
"In these cases, what is going on here is
these girls fly in for model jobs after months of dialogue filled with
flirtation, they have sexual interaction and if he doesn't put them in the show
� then some time later they claim they had unwanted sex," Richards
said.
Prosecutors allege that in October 2004, Jon raped a woman, and
that this year he committed lewd acts with the 15-year-old March 3 and
4.
Beverly Hills Police Lt. Mitch McCann said his department's sex-crime
detectives began their investigation after another woman reported being raped
March 5.
"These are very serious charges," McCann said. "We arrested him
March 6 at a [Beverly Hills] residential property�. Additional evidence led us
to other victims."
Although prosecutors have charged Jon with assaulting
three people, detectives are aware of a fourth, another juvenile, McCann
said.
Richards said that in 2004, prosecutors declined to charge Jon in
the first alleged assault but have resurrected the claim in the current
case.
The lawyer added that the 15-year-old told police in the arrest
report that she was 17 and is on film saying she was 18. "She lied about her
age," he said.
The designer is being held in lieu of $1.3 million bail.
However, Immigration and Customs Enforcement has also placed a hold on the New
York-based designer, who is a superstar in his native India. Richards said
Beverly Hills police contacted immigration officials.
Jon is a rising
name in fashion, featured on MTV and in magazines.
A recent Newsweek
article described him as a "party boy in Miami in the 1990s � who as a
Parsons-trained designer launched his first line at New York Fashion Week in
1999 and has gone on to dress the likes of Paris Hilton."
